U0621

Lost Communication With Exhaust Gas Temperature Sensor Bank 2 Sensor 1

U0621 is an OBD-II diagnostic trouble code meaning: Lost Communication With Exhaust Gas Temperature Sensor Bank 2 Sensor 1. Common causes: exhaust temperature sensor malfunction, open or short circuit in the sensor circuit. Estimated repair cost: $28–89.

Severity
⚠️ Medium
Can you drive?
Yes, but get it checked soon
Approx. repair cost
$28–89 (est.)

Symptoms

  • Check Engine light comes on
  • Reduced engine power
  • Switching to emergency mode
  • Increased fuel consumption
  • Unstable engine operation

Causes

  • Exhaust temperature sensor malfunction
  • Open or short circuit in the sensor circuit
  • Poor contact in the sensor connector
  • Corroded or damaged wiring
  • Engine control unit malfunction

How to Fix

  1. Check the integrity of the sensor circuit
  2. Inspect the sensor connector and contacts
  3. Check sensor resistance
  4. Replace the faulty sensor if necessary
  5. Reset the error and check the system operation
